Why "Transport Category" Matters Before diving into the PDF specifics, it is crucial to distinguish Transport Category from General Aviation. Under 14 CFR Part 25, transport aircraft (like the Boeing 737, Airbus A320, or Embraer E-Jet) are designed with redundancy, fail-safe structures, and complex integration.

Do not read Chapter 1 (Electric) start to finish. Instead, isolate one sub-system: Battery, IDG, APU Generator, External Power. Understand the path of electrons.

The Jeppesen PDF will show a flow diagram. Trace it. Then close the PDF and draw it from memory. If you can draw the bus tie logic, you know it. This article is for informational purposes only

For every system covered, ask: "What does the cockpit annunciator panel (EICAS/ECAM) show when this fails?" Jeppesen excels at linking schematic logic to cockpit indications.
